What significance do colors hold in various mythological contexts? 🔊
Colors hold significant meanings in various mythological contexts, often symbolizing specific emotions, themes, or divine attributes. For instance, red might symbolize passion or danger, while blue often represents serenity or divinity. The use of color in myths enhances the story's emotional depth and cultural resonance, shaping perceptions of characters and events. Furthermore, colors can serve as indicators of morality, status, or transformation, enriching the narrative with layers of meaning that resonate with audiences across time and cultures.
